At the time when the only choice for people experiencing from agonizing psychosomatic symptoms was pricey and time-consuming psychoanalysis, the idea of a low-cost and easy to carry out ordinary psychiatric therapy captured on swiftly. Within weeks, the nascent Hubbard Dianetics Research Foundation was deluged with letters and telephone call about the brand-new "science" of Dianetics


By the end of the year, over 150,000 duplicates of the Dianetics book had been marketed. In a radiant short article in the New York Times, a reviewer specified dramatically that "background has ended up being a race between Dianetics and catastrophe," ( 5 ) resembling a concept often mentioned by Hubbard. By August, there were greater than 100 pupils enrolled for the one month Dianetic bookkeeping program instructed at the Foundation by Hubbard.

The flow of money into the Structures reduced as the novelty of Dianetics started to subside. Numerous early associates of Hubbard in New Jersey resigned after experiences with the darker side of Hubbard's personality-- a very definite tendency towards visit this website paranoia, which would in time sabotage almost every considerable connection in his life.

Hubbard, while still married to his first spouse, bigamously wed an additional lady. This generated a public and humiliating separation scandal which was lugged in newspapers across the country. Hubbard was investing cash much faster than the Foundations might make it. Financing his special plans and unrealistic ideas was bankrupting his companies despite the most effective initiatives of numerous committed followers to conserve them.


This, and the absence of the guaranteed scientific testing and recognition of Dianetics, pushed away most of the experts who were associated with the early Dianetics activity. As the participants of the initial Foundation in New Jersey began to issue, consisting of John Campbell, the editor of Astounding Sci-fi and Hubbard's look at here now initial advocate and benefactor, Hubbard's response was speedy.

In the spring of 1951, the Hubbard Dianetic Research Study Structure in New Jersey was taken legal action against by the New Jersey Medical Organization for instructing medicine without a permit. With the resignations of Campbell and the majority of the other charter participants of the Foundation, the New Jacket Structure soon stated insolvency. Hubbard created a second publication, called Scientific research of Survival, however the publication in its initial printing offered just an unsatisfactory 1250 copies.

Redemption was available in the type of a knight in beaming shield from Wichita, Kansas. A self-made millionaire called Don website here Purcell, that was a very early convert to Dianetics, invited Hubbard to Wichita with the promise of recovering the beleaguered Dianetic empire. And so, the Hubbard Dianetics Research study Structure was born-again in Wichita.


The honeymoon in between Hubbard and Purcell confirmed to be temporary. Hubbard was spending cash much faster than Purcell might give it. Purcell had not prepared for the hundreds of hundreds of bucks in the red which he had legally obtained from the currently defunct earlier foundations. And the traditional Purcell was likewise disturbed by Hubbard's progressing passion in past lives.


A nasty battle took place in between Hubbard and Purcell. Hubbard sued Purcell for reneging on his agreement to think the financial obligations of the earlier structures. Then Purcell, realizing that Hubbard had swiped the mailing checklists and various other residential property of the Wichita Foundation, obtained a limiting order requiring Hubbard to return the foundation residential property.
